What an .mbox file is, and why we chose it
.mbox is a standard, open format for storing email. It isn't ours, and that's exactly the point: the most common desktop mail apps understand it, so you can open your copy or import it into another tool without depending on anyone.
Choosing a standard format over a proprietary one is a deliberate decision. A file only nanimail could read wouldn't be a copy of your mail; it would be another way of tying you down. We'd rather hand you something that works anywhere, even far away from us.

An important copy leaves a trace
Downloading an entire mailbox is a sensitive action: it's literally all your mail leaving in a single file. That's why, every time an export begins, we send a notice to the account's email and record that it happened.
If it was you, there's nothing to do. And if you ever see that notice without having asked for it, that's precisely the signal you'd want in order to act in time. Data portability and data security aren't at odds: you can take your mail with complete freedom, and at the same time know when someone does.
